This History & Ceremonies of Plant-Based Fragrance
For centuries , plant incense has held a important place in cultures around the globe. Originating in ancient Egypt and diffusing through the East , its use was primarily linked to religious rites . Early recipes often combined fragrant plants like sandalwood with gums and trees, believing they could encourage dialogue with deities . The combustion of fragrances was—and often still is—used to cleanse spaces, respect ancestors, and foster a sense of tranquility . Distinct customs developed uniquely in each area , involving careful crafting and display of the fragrance.
Safety First : Lighting Herbal Fragrance Safely
To guarantee a safe lighting , always set your fragrance on a heat-resistant surface . Don't leave burning sticks unattended ; a small spark can conceivably trigger adjacent items. Maintain sticks clear of flammable materials and check adequate airflow in the area to prevent fumes accumulation .
Herbal Incense vs. Artificial
The key difference between natural and artificial scent lies in their origin. Natural fragrance is made from genuine herbs, like resins, essential oils, and botanical ingredients. In contrast, artificial scent is constructed using man-made ingredients designed to mimic natural aromas.
